FINAL ORDER APPROVING WITHDRAWAL OF APPEAL
This case arises under the Migrant and Seasonal Agricultural Worker Protection Act (MSPA), 29 U.S.C.A. §§ 1801-1872 (West 1999) and 29 C.F.R. Part 500 (2002). A Department of Labor Administrative Law Judge (ALJ) issued a Decision and Order (Corrected) on March 20, 2003. Pursuant to 29 C.F.R. § 500.264, James R. Zappala, John R. Zappala and Samuel C. Zappala d/b/a/ Zappala Farms filed a petition requesting the Administrative Review Board to issue a notice of intent to modify or vacate the Decision and Order. The Board issued a Notice of Intent to Modify on April 15, 2003.
By Motion dated September 23, 2003, the Respondents notified the Administrative Review Board that they have executed a settlement agreement with the United States Department of Labor resolving this case and have requested the Board to permit them to withdraw their appeal. For good cause shown, the Board GRANTS the Respondents' motion and DISMISSES the appeal.
